Tampar at a glance

Tampar is a village of 113 people in 30 households (Census 2011) in Reamal block, Deogarh district, Odisha, the 194th-largest of 285 villages in Reamal block. Literacy is 74%, 11 points above the block average, and the sex ratio is 1,132 women per 1,000 men. It lies 160 km from the Deogarh district centre, 35 km from Gunupur railway station (straight-line distances). The pincode is 768109, served by Reamal post office; the LGD village code is 383348. The nearest hospital or health centre is Government Hospital, Bisam, 34 km away. The sarpanch is Amulya Kumar Dharua, and the village votes in Phulbani assembly constituency, represented by Uma Charan Mallick. The population is estimated at 133 in 2026, up 18% since the 2011 Census.
